Overview

To prospectively collect medical images and clinical data related to esophageal cancer using 4D Free Breathing DCE-MRI technology, to evaluate the image quality in the diagnosis of esophageal cancer, and to predict the efficacy of preoperative neoadjuvant chemoradiotherapy for esophageal cancer.

Interventions

  • Diagnostic test The application value of MRI 4D Free Breathing DCE-MRI in the treatment of esophageal cancer
    Chest MRI scan outside of standard treatment options

Primary outcome measures

  • Tumor response assessment [Time frame: Surgery was performed within one month after neoadjuvant therapy, and the pathological pCR of the pathological results obtained from the surgery was used as the gold standard in this study to evaluate tumor treatment response]

Eligibility criteria

Inclusion criteria

  • Be 18 years of age and older;
  • First diagnosis of esophageal squamous cell carcinoma confirmed by histopathological biopsy;
  • The clinical stage is cT1b\~cT2N+; or the clinical stage is cT3\~cT4 any N, (thoracic esophageal cancer, esophagogastric junction cancer);
  • There are no contraindications to MRI examination

Exclusion criteria

  • Have other primary tumors;
  • The image quality does not meet the diagnostic criteria;
  • Those who do not cooperate with the inspection;
  • Patients who have received prior chemoradiotherapy
